Output db6a33d4a5c198663169efd80a1a1ac7d72348a9abafc5608e0e69b2baf8c54a:0

value
2523648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64b40367be821cfe8c07add89a07236ccfe0b0e4 OP_EQUAL
address
MH5dTA3RKUqQin34SMPsRrjuWw8VixYZZg
transaction
db6a33d4a5c198663169efd80a1a1ac7d72348a9abafc5608e0e69b2baf8c54a
spent
true